ATLANTIC CITY, NJ – Atlantic City Police Department has arrested in the stabbing murder of a 47-year-old Egg Harbor Township man found inside a hotel room at the ocean Casino Resort last week.
According to police, Friday, September 23rd, at around 1:30 p.m. Police officers arrived at the ocean casino resort to find the man unresponsive in his hotel room. Upon further investigation, police determined Brian Wilkinson was stabbed multiple times. He was pronounced dead at the scene.
An Atlantic County Major Crimes Unit investigation led detectives to Andrew James Osborne, 34, of Philadelphia. Osborne was arrested and charged with murder and unlawful possession of a weapon.
He was arrested and taken into custody in Philadelphia and is awaiting extradition to New Jersey.
At this time Atlantic City police department has not announced any motive or what events transpired before the murder of Wilkinson.
